Is most of the dissolved salts in the ocean come from human activities?

No. Most of the dissolved salts in the ocean come from the rivers emptying into the ocean. As the rivers flow from their sources to their mouths, they erode their channels and pick up salt and sediments from weathered rock, which are deposited into the ocean at their mouths.

What percent of the ocean consists of dissolved salts?

Approximately 3.5% of the ocean consists of dissolved salts, mostly sodium and chloride ions. This gives the ocean its characteristic salinity.
